Not sure where to start? These four guidelines will help you match the gift to the recipient’s actual situation instead of buying something generic that ends up collecting dust.
The single biggest factor most gift guides ignore is whether your recipient owns or rents. Renters in apartment buildings often face strict rules about drilling, mounting hardware, or permanent modifications, which rules out wall-mounted shelving, custom frames, and anything that requires adhesive that could damage paint. Every product on this list works without installation, which is why they made the cut.
If your recipient is a first-time homeowner, you can expand into permanent fixtures, built-in organizers, or larger furniture pieces. If they are renting, stick to freestanding items, magnets, adhesive-free organizers, and consumable or decorative pieces that leave no trace when they move out.
Reddit threads about housewarming gifts are full of people complaining about receiving items they have no space for. Studio apartment dwellers especially flag this issue: “I live in a studio. I have no room for more stuff.” The best response is to prioritize consumable gifts, functional upgrades to items they already own, or small decorative pieces with genuine personality like the crochet toast plushie.
Coasters, dishwasher magnets, and first aid kits all solve a problem without claiming permanent shelf real estate. If you want to go larger, the single-drawer charcuterie board doubles as decor and a functional serving piece, which makes it easier to justify the space it occupies.
